Hi, i do not really understand your subject line. Sasser is out in the wild and the arrest of the author will not stop the worm. They arrested one author but that will not stop people from writing the next worm.
I would call it victory day if Microsoft puts security as topic one on their priority list. At the moment their security initiatives only exists on powerpoint-marketing-papers. Now i will get the answer that the user should install all of the released fixes in time, but the nomal user does not even know how to install fixes. The normal user has no knowledge about firewalls, system fixes, trojans, viruses etc. This user just buys the pc and starts getting online. This is why the develper of the system (Microsoft) has to adress the problem asap.
